AjaxFormValidatingBehavior#addToAllFormComponents() is visiting FormComponents 
only, so dontGoDeeper is not a problem.

Your HomePage is calling #addToAllFormComponents() before the ListView is 
rendered, thus #populateItem() isn't called yet.

You should use an IComponentInstantiationListener instead that attaches the 
AjaxFormValidatingBehavior to all FormComponents.

> == Description ==
> The AjaxFormValidatingBehavior.addToAllFormComponents call only adds the 
> behaviour to the direct descendents of the Form component. FormComponent 
> components that are part of a ListView do not get the behaviour added.
> == Expected behaviour ==
> This method should go through the entire hierarchy below the form component 
> and add the behaviour to all components.
> == Resolution ==
> I reproduced the issue in the attached test application and traced the issue 
> to the following line in AjaxFormValidatingBehavior.java (as line specified 
> as diff)
>  diff AjaxFormValidatingBehavior.java{,.new}
>  151d150
>  <                    visit.dontGoDeeper();
> I would propose to remove the visit.dontGoDeeper() call.
> == Impact ==
> * I do realise that it will have some performance penalty, but I expect this 
> to be negligible. For forms with a deep hierarchy you should add the 
> behaviour to the specific fields where it is expected. 
> * Changing the behaviour may have unexpected side effects for people who have 
> a subform and depend on the current behaviour of not recursing. However I 
> believe that code would be depending on incorrect behaviour and  should be 
> corrected by explicitly adding the behaviour only to the intended fields.
